2HCI
Structure of Human Mip-3a Chemokine
Experimental procedure
Experimental method | SINGLE WAVELENGTH |
Source type | SYNCHROTRON |
Source details | APS BEAMLINE 17-ID |
Synchrotron site | APS |
Beamline | 17-ID |
Temperature [K] | 100 |
Detector technology | CCD |
Collection date | 2001-03-15 |
Detector | SBC-2 |
Wavelength(s) | 0.95370 |
Spacegroup name | I 4 |
Unit cell lengths | 83.991, 83.991, 57.221 |
Unit cell angles | 90.00, 90.00, 90.00 |
Refinement procedure
Resolution | 59.760 - 1.810 |
R-factor | 0.20944 |
Rwork | 0.206 |
R-free | 0.25450 |
Structure solution method | MOLECULAR REPLACEMENT |
Starting model (for MR) | 1m8a |
RMSD bond length | 0.019 |
RMSD bond angle | 1.856 |
Data reduction software | DENZO |
Phasing software | AMoRE |
Refinement software | REFMAC (5.0) |
Data quality characteristics
Overall | Outer shell | |
Low resolution limit [Å] | 21.570 | 1.990 |
High resolution limit [Å] | 1.810 | 1.810 |
Rmerge | 0.062 | 0.308 |
Number of reflections | 17465 | |
<I/σ(I)> | 9.1 | 2.4 |
Completeness [%] | 100.0 | 16.6 |
Redundancy | 3.47 | 1.78 |
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, HANGING DROP | 6.5 | 277 | 1.6M ammonium sulfate, 10% v/v dioxane, 0.1 M MES, pH 6.5, VAPOR DIFFUSION, HANGING DROP, temperature 277K |
